QUEST EXHIBITION

At Explore’s Session 4 Exhibition, the learners displayed the games they had designed at the Game Expo. They pitched the concept of their games to their guests and competed for votes in categories like “most aesthetically pleasing board game” and “board game most likely to succeed in the marketplace.” The Explorers expressed pride in the games that they worked together to design over the course of 6 weeks and excitement to share their work as game designers with their guests.

 

WRITERS’ WORKSHOP EXHIBITION

This session in Writer’s Workshop, Explorers practiced technical writing. They selected a topic they are experts in, and wrote creative instructions for readers to follow. At their Exhibition, their guests followed the instructions created in Writer’s Workshop and filled out critique forms. 

 

SHOWCASE PRESENTATIONS

The learners gave showcase presentations on their reflections from Session 4. They presented their proudest moments and their best failures, how they overcame challenges, and more. After heroically practicing their pubic speaking skills and sharing their powerful reflections, they answered questions from their guests.
